Choosing the Right Keywords for Maximum Impact

Amazon PPC isn’t just about finding any keyword, it’s about identifying those that drive high-intent traffic and convert effectively. While many freelancers may start with general keyword tactics, building on advanced techniques can set you apart. 

Let’s look at some of the best practices for effective keyword selection.

1: Researching High-Intent Keywords

High-intent keywords are those that signal a strong likelihood of purchase, making them invaluable for optimizing ROI. 

Using advanced tools to analyze search terms and filter for high-intent phrases enables you to focus ad spending on potential buyers, elevating campaign performance beyond what’s typically covered in a standard Amazon course.

2: Negative Keyword Strategies

Filtering out irrelevant traffic is just as crucial as attracting the right audience. Advanced freelancers know how to implement negative keywords to exclude search terms that don’t align with the product or target buyer. 

This approach minimizes wasted spend and keeps ACoS in check by ensuring that only relevant clicks come through.

3: Competitor Analysis

Another powerful strategy is leveraging competitor data to refine your campaigns. By identifying which keywords competitors are bidding on, you can adjust your approach to either target similar terms or avoid oversaturated areas. 

This level of insight can make a significant difference in ad performance, positioning your Amazon PPC campaigns strategically in the marketplace.

Mastering keyword selection and management will not only improve ad relevance and conversion rates but also establish your expertise as a data-driven, results-oriented Amazon PPC professional. 

With a fine-tuned keyword strategy, you’ll be better equipped to deliver maximum impact in every campaign.

Bid Optimization Tactics

In Amazon PPC, bid optimization goes beyond setting an initial bid. It’s a dynamic process that requires strategic adjustments, foresight, and a keen understanding of when and how to leverage each bid adjustment for maximum effect. 

Here’s a look at some high-impact techniques to help you get the most out of every advertising dollar.

Dynamic Bidding Strategies

Amazon’s dynamic bidding options allow you to adapt bids automatically based on the potential for a sale. By using these settings, you can choose to increase bids when the probability of conversion is high and scale back when conversion chances are lower. 

This strategy helps to control costs while maximizing ad exposure to likely buyers. For freelancers, dynamic bidding is a valuable tool, saving time and enabling you to manage multiple campaigns with precision. 

By allowing Amazon to adjust based on real-time data, your campaigns can become more efficient without constant oversight.

Dayparting for Optimal Ad Spend

Timing plays a significant role in reaching potential buyers. With dayparting, bids are tailored to specific times of day or days of the week when traffic and sales are at their peak. 

For example, if a product sells well in the evenings or on weekends, you can increase bids during those periods to capture high-intent traffic. 

Conversely, lowering bids during low-activity periods minimizes costs when conversion likelihood is low. By analyzing patterns in customer activity and adjusting accordingly, freelancers can strategically invest ad spending in timeframes with the highest return potential.

Seasonal Bid Adjustments for High-Demand Periods

Adapting bids to seasonal trends is crucial in the world of Amazon PPC, especially around major holidays and events when consumer buying behavior shifts. 

For instance, preparing for the holiday season with adjusted bids ensures that your ads are competitive and visible during periods of high demand. By studying past data and anticipating seasonal spikes, you can scale up bids to maximize exposure and sales when interest is at its peak. 

On the other hand, scaling down bids in off-seasons helps manage costs and maintain a healthy budget over time. Planning for these shifts can be instrumental in achieving consistent, year-round campaign performance.

Balancing Automated and Manual Bidding

While automated bidding tools offer a streamlined approach to managing bids, manual bidding provides the advantage of granular control over specific campaigns. Many advanced freelancers use a blend of both, depending on the campaign’s goals. For example, automation can be ideal for routine campaigns where frequent bid adjustments are necessary but not critical. 

However, for high-stakes campaigns or new product launches, manual bidding allows you to set specific bids based on competition, customer behavior, and budget limits. Combining the strengths of both approaches lets you adapt to diverse campaign needs, ensuring optimal bid management across different advertising objectives.

Implementing these bid optimization techniques will allow you to approach Amazon PPC with a strategic mindset, setting you up for more consistent and profitable outcomes. 

These advanced bidding tactics help you drive higher ROI and make more impactful use of every ad dollar.

Scaling Amazon PPC campaigns involves strategically increasing budget and reach to amplify the impact of well-performing ads. Start by identifying top-performing keywords, ad groups, or campaigns that consistently deliver a low ACoS and high ROI. Gradually increase the budget for these successful campaigns to maintain control over costs while expanding visibility.

Automation tools, like Sellics, Helium 10, or Amazon’s own ad automation, can streamline repetitive tasks such as bid adjustments, keyword management, and performance monitoring. These tools allow freelancers to manage multiple campaigns efficiently while freeing up time for strategic decision-making.

Sponsored Brand and Display Ads allow sellers to expand beyond Sponsored Product ads, giving their products more visibility across Amazon’s platform. Sponsored Brand Ads focus on promoting a brand and product line, while Display Ads reach audiences beyond Amazon. These ad types help freelancers deliver more comprehensive advertising solutions for their clients.
